Margaret Elizabeth Boyle;of 510 Schoonmaker Ave.;Monessen;died Thursday;July 21;1966;at 2:40 a.m.in Charleroi-Monessen Hospital after a declining illness. Surviving are two sisters;Sue Boyle of Monessen and Mrs.Regis (Rose) Lhoest of Columbus;Ohio;two brothers;Hugh J.Boyle of Belle Vernon and John J.Boyle of Charleroi;two nephews and one niece. Friends will be received after 7 p.m.July 22;1966;at the Robert A.Billick Funeral Home;Monessen. Blessing service there Monday;July 25;1966;at 9:30 a.m.;followed by Requiem High Mass in St.Leonard’s R.C.Church;Monessen;at 10 a.m. The Rev. Regis Hickey;Pastor;will officiate. Interment;Belle Vernon Cemetery. Robert A. Billick;funeral director.

Charles A.Balieu;age 53 years of Fifth Street extension;hot mill foreman at Allenport works;Pittsburgh Steel Co.died suddenly of a heart attack;Wednesday January 22;1947;at 5:30 a.m. He is survived by his wife Freda and four daughters;Mrs.Eva Bailey;Mrs.Ida Fegela;Miss Rose and Freda Balieu;of Charleroi. Two brothers;Arthur and Emil Balieu;a sister;Mrs.John Ramalli of Cleveland and four grandchildren also survive. Friends will be received at the late home. Services will be held there Saturday;January 25;1947;at 2 p.m.in charge of Rev.Robert Laing. Interment will follow in the Charleroi Cemetery. Chas.L. and Edwin Melenyzer are the funeral directors. (He was moved to Belle Vernon Cemetery on March 31;1966)
ANNA K.ZDILA BEDNER
Mrs.Anna K.Bedner;of 206 Tyrol Pass;Monessen;died unexpectedly Friday;March 25;1966;at 5 a.m. in Charleroi-Monessen Hospital. Born in Austria-Hungary;she had lived in Monessen over 45 years. Mrs.Bednar was a member of St.Leonard’s Roman Catholic Church and Ladies Catholic Benevolent Association;both of Monessen. Surviving are her husband;John H.;three daughters;Mrs.John (Dorothy) Jones of Monessen;Mrs.Joseph (Mary Ann) Rusnak of Belle Vernon R.D.3 and Mrs.Francis (Betty Jane) Hall of Monessen;six sons;John J.of Monessen;Francis R.of Monongahela R.D.;Michael P.of Monessen;Thomas E.of Belle Vernon R.D.;Philip A.of Donora and Robert J.at home;seventeen grandchildren and two great-grandchildren;a sister;Mrs.Joseph (Veronica) Franks of Monessen;four brothers;John Zdilla of Monessen;Stephen Zdilla of Youngstown;Ohio;Michael Zdilla of Monessen and Peter Zdilla of Monongahela. Friends will be recieved at the Robert A.Billick Funeral Home;Monessen;where a Blessing Service will take place Monday;March 28;at 9:30 a.m.followed by Requiem High Mass in St.Leonard’s R.C.Church;Monessen;at 10 a.m. The Rev.Regis Hickey;pastor;will officiate. Interment;Belle Vernon Cemetery. Robert A.Billick;funeral director.

WALTER LEONARD BEHRENDT
Walter Leonard Behrendt;59;of 211 Meadow Ave.;Charleroi;died Saturday;Feb.5;1966 at 12:15 p.m. at his home. Born in Charleroi on Sept.27;1906;he was a son of the late Carl and Gertrude Plapert Behrendt. Mr.Behrendt was a member of the French Club;Sportsmen’s Association and Turner’s Club (H.T.A.C.);all of Charleroi. He retired in July 1960;from the Monessen plant of Pittsburgh Steel Co. Surviving are his widow;Minnie Pauwels Behrendt;a son;Jack B.of San Pedro;Calif.;one daughter;Mrs.William M.(Jean) Norkus of Charleroi;three brothers;Robert;Ernest and William of Charleroi;two sisters;Mrs.Louise Breining of Monessen and Mrs.J.P.(Freda) Pardiny of Verona;N.J. Friends will be received at the Harold L.Schrock Funeral Home in Charleroi from 2 to 5 and 7 to 10 p.m. Service there Tuesday;Feb.8;at 1:30 p.m.with the Rev.Charles H.Zacher;pastor of Christ Evangelical Lutheran Church of Charleroi;in charge. Interment;Belle Vernon Cemetery. Harold L.Schrock;funeral director.
